Loren Gibson

About Loren Gibson

Practice Areas

Awards

No article found on this listing!

Contact Loren Gibson

405-270-0900


Schedule Appointment with Loren

"*" indicates required fields

MM slash DD slash YYYY
Time*
:
This field is hidden when viewing the form